Bengaluru's weather has been getting hotter, and your skin is feeling it. To protect your skin in these extreme conditions, it is crucial to hydrate, use a high-SPF sunscreen, switch to lightweight products, and avoid peak sun hours.

The current heatwave can be confusing for your skin, making it feel greasy but tight underneath. This is a sign of dehydration. The solution is to focus on hydration with water-based moisturizers and hydrating serums instead of harsh, mattifying products.

Heat and humidity create the perfect storm for acne breakouts. Sweat can clog your pores, heavy skincare can trap bacteria, and constantly touching your face can spread germs. Gentle, consistent cleansing is key to managing this.

Is your skin feeling both oily and dry? This is often a sign of a compromised skin barrier due to extreme heat. Your skin produces excess oil as an SOS signal for hydration. I recommend repair rituals like hyaluronic acid and barrier-repair masks.

Your nighttime skincare routine matters even more during a heatwave because your skin recovers from daytime stress at night. Essentials include double cleansing to remove sweat and sunscreen, a hydrating serum, and a cooling night cream.

To calm overheated and irritated skin instantly, I suggest using a cooling gel mask with aloe vera or cucumber. Also, switch to cool showers, spritz a hydrating mist for relief, and avoid all exfoliation until your skin has healed.

The air conditioning you love might be secretly sabotaging your skin. While you feel cool inside, the AC is slowly drawing water from your skin, leading to dehydration without you even noticing.

When Bengaluru's temperature spikes, your skin often reacts by producing excess oil, leading to that 'oily yet tight' sensation which signals dehydration rather than just oiliness. Many patients mistakenly strip their skin with harsh cleansers during this time, which only damages the barrier further; instead, we prioritize targeted hydration and barrier-repair serums that address the root cause of your skin's stress.

Understanding Your Skin's Environment

Your skin is constantly reacting to its surroundings. Whether it is the intense heat, high humidity, or the drying effects of indoor air conditioning, your routine needs to adapt. My approach starts with a detailed skin analysis to identify how your specific environment is impacting your barrier function.

Summer and Heatwave Care

During heatwaves, the goal is protection and lightweight hydration.

  • Sunscreen: It remains non-negotiable. I recommend gel-based formulations for Bengaluru's humidity to ensure comfort without clogging pores.
  • Hydration: If your skin feels greasy but tight, you are likely dehydrated. Focus on hyaluronic acid serums rather than heavy, mattifying products that disrupt the natural oil balance.
  • Cleansing: Shift to gentle, non-stripping cleansers to keep your barrier intact after exposure to sweat and pollution.

Surviving Air Conditioning

While air conditioning keeps you cool, it creates an artificial microclimate that saps moisture from the epidermis. If you spend most of your day in AC, your skin likely needs a mid-day hydration boost. A simple hydrating mist or layering a humectant serum under your moisturizer can prevent that midday dullness and tightness.

Winter and Barrier Repair

In winter, the focus shifts to preservation. Low humidity can lead to compromised barrier function, causing allergies or photodermatitis. I advise my patients to switch to creamier cleansers and focus on repairing the lipid barrier with ceramide-rich moisturizers. Sun protection is equally critical in winter, as UV rays are still active even when temperatures drop.
